A simple summer time deep dish pizza pie filled with fresh summer produce and baked to perfection.
Serves: One 9" pie
Ingredients
  • 1 12" pie crust (I used Pillsbury)
  • 1 medium (87 grams) bell pepper, seeded, thinly sliced
  • 1 (146 grams) small zucchini, sliced
  • ¼ cup (39 grams) onion, thinly sliced
  • 1 cup (125 grams) corn (I used 1 large ear of corn)
  • 4 medium (300 grams) tomatoes, cored, sliced
  • 10 basil leaves, sliced thin, divided
  • ½ tsp. oregano, divided
  • ½ tsp parsley, divided
  • 1½ cups pasta sauce or pizza sauce
  • ¾ cup (3 oz) mozzarella cheese, lite shredded
Instructions
  1. Preheat oven to 450 degrees
  2. Line the pie plate with your pie crust. Add in layers, starting with bottom, bell pepper, zucchini, onion, sprinkle of parsley, sprinkle oregano, 5 basil leaves, corn, one row of tomatoes, sprinkle of parsley, sprinkle of oregano, 5 basil leaves and top with remaining tomatoes. Add pasta sauce and spread with a back of a spoon; top with cheese.
  3. Bake in oven for 20 minutes or until cheese is melted and crust is lightly golden. Let cool for a few minutes before serving.
Notes
Calories per serving: 320, Fat: 15.6, Cholesterol: 17, Potassium: 345, Carbs: 42, Fiber: 3.6, Sugar: 6.9, Protein: 9.3
Nutrition Information
Serving size: Serves 4 - ¼ of the pie

Hi Everybody! Happy #tiptuesday. I am sharing with Hi Everybody! Happy #tiptuesday. I am sharing with you a simple way to make your floral displays last longer. I learned this trick from a local florist.
🌸
Ingredients:
4 cups of water (1 liter)
3 tbsp. Sugar
2 tbsp. Distilled Vinegar

Add sugar and vinegar to water. Stir until dissolved. Add flowers. Try to take off as many leaves as possible.
🌸
The sugar nourishes the flowers and the vinegar will stop bacteria growth.
